Electrolytes perform two crucial functions in the body: maintaining electrical neutrality within cells and enabling nerve and muscle function through action potentials.
Key Functions of Electrolytes
Electrolytes are vital for various bodily functions. The two primary functions are:
- Maintaining Electrical Neutrality in Cells: Electrolytes help balance the positive and negative charges inside and outside cells, which is essential for proper cellular function.
- Generating and Conducting Action Potentials: They play a key role in the nervous system and muscles by helping generate and transmit electrical signals (action potentials), enabling nerve impulses and muscle contractions.
